The total tuition fee for the two-year Bachelor of Optometry (B.Optom.) course at NSHM Institute of Health Sciences, Durgapur, is INR 4.50 Lakhs. The candidate will also have to pay INR 50,000 as a one-time payment, which includes the admission fee. The candidate may need to pay an additional hostel fee.

Admission to BOPTM at NSHM Institute of Health Sciences, Durgapur is not done based on the scores obtained in any entrance exam. To be eligible for the course, the candidate must have passed class 12 in a relevant stream from a reputed board with a minimum of 50% marks in aggregate.

To get admission for the BOPTM (Bachelor of Optometry) course at NSHM Institute of Health Sciences, Durgapur, you need to have completed 10+2 with subjects like Physics, Chemistry, and Biology/Mathematics. The institute offers admission based on merit, and the minimum aggregate required is usually 50% or above in the qualifying exams. The admission process is online and includes filling out the application form, a virtual meeting with counselors, receiving the selection letter, and then completing fee payment.

NSHM Institute of Health Sciences, Durgapur which offers a Bachelor of Optometry (BOPTM), the highest package can be around INR 4-5 Lacs per annum. Indeed, placement for BOPTM is good as students may find jobs in hospitals, eye care centers, and optical industries. It is worth noting that the average salary ended up being somewhere around INR 3 Lacs per annum- INR 4 Lacs per annum, with few outliers at an even higher package (mostly just a handful of students usually who have substantial internships/experience & skills on top).

Moderately expensive — Pursuing M.Sc from NSHM Institute of Health Sciences, Durgapur is moderately costly. The total tuition fee for M.Sc. ranges from INR 2.3 Lakh to INR 2.4 Lakh, which depends on the specialisation you opt for. The fees are on a higher side compared to government institutes; however the infrastructure, experienced faculty and placement support justifies for this investment that many students do. Financial aid and scholarships are also generally possible for financial support.

Yes, BOPTM placements at NSHM Institute of Health Sciences, Durgapur are considered good. The average placemet rate of the college is 95%. The highest package offered at the college is INR 36,000 per month and the lowest package is around INR 18,000 per month. Top recruiting companies are Sankara Nethralaya, Lenskart, Titan Eye Plus and various hospitals.
